I’d have won BBNaija season 4 if not for disqualification – Tacha

BBNaija Season 4 housemate, Tacha, is convinced she would’ve won the show if not for her disqualification

In an appearance on Hot Takes podcast, Tacha claimed her numerous nominations and ability to bounce back from eviction threats made her the clear winner in her eyes.

She noted that she’s the most-nominated housemate in BBNaija history, standing for eviction 11 times, yet consistently returning to the game.

Tacha attributes her confidence to the strong support she believes she had from fans outside the house.

She said:

“I knew I was going to win. The fact that the other housemates were always putting me up for eviction… In the history of Big Brother Naija, no housemate has stood for eviction as much as I have stood up for. I was up for eleven possible evictions.

“But the fact that I kept bouncing back, I knew I had massive supporters outside,”

Her disqualification due to violent conduct ultimately paved the way for Mercy Eke to take the top prize.
